Maple Grove, Ohio
Maple Grove is an unincorporated community in Seneca County, in the U.S. state of Ohio.[1]
History
Maple Grove was originally called Linden.[2] A post office called Maple Grove was established in 1885, and remained in operation until 1955.[3]
